Duties & Responsibilities
  • Provide responsive, customer‑centric day‑to‑day support for U.S. employee benefits programs, helping deliver a positive, inclusive, and compliant employee experience.
  • Monitor and respond to employee benefit inquiries through Workday Help, shared email inboxes, phone, and Teams, using sound judgment, empathy, and professionalism.
  • Answer questions related to medical, dental, vision, pharmacy, life insurance, qualifying life events, leave of absence processes, benefits continuation, and beneficiary updates.
  • Acknowledge employee inquiries within one business day and track cases through resolution with accuracy, accountability, and attention to detail.
  • Research and resolve questions using benefit booklets, Summary Plan Descriptions (SPDs), Workday knowledge articles, and SharePoint resources.
  • Escalate complex, sensitive, compliance‑related, or policy interpretation matters to Benefits leadership when appropriate.
  • Support employee life event processing and benefits changes in Workday or similar HR systems.
  • Assist with COBRA‑related inquiries by providing high‑level guidance and directing employees to appropriate vendor communications and resources.
  • Complete employer sections of Medicare‑related forms accurately and in a timely manner.
  • Support Education Assistance Reimbursement (EAR) requests by validating eligibility and routing reimbursements through internal processes.
  • Maintain accurate and organized case documentation in Workday Help and other tracking tools to support operational excellence and audit readiness.
  • Review and process monthly pharmacy invoices, ensuring accuracy and timely submission through Accounts Payable.
  • Perform initial triage of employee issues related to benefits vendors, including medical, pharmacy, and retirement providers, and coordinate with internal partners to resolve issues.
  • Track open vendor issues and follow through to resolution with an accountable and service‑oriented approach.
  • Draft, adapt, or reuse approved benefits and wellbeing communications across channels such as Viva Engage, SharePoint, internal portals, and email.
  • Ensure communications are clear, inclusive, authentic, and aligned with organizational priorities and employee needs in a technology‑driven utilities & energy environment.
  • Support employee wellbeing and benefits campaigns, including Open Enrollment, year‑end benefits communications, mental health awareness initiatives, and other global wellbeing programs.
  • Coordinate timing and messaging with Benefits, Payroll, HR, and Corporate Communications partners to ensure a collaborative and consistent employee experience.
  • Support continuity of employee wellbeing programs by posting approved communications, answering basic participation questions, and routing employees to the appropriate resources.
  • Partner with site leaders and internal stakeholders to support onsite events and employee engagement activities as needed.
  • Attend and contribute to team meetings, vendor meetings, payroll meetings, and other cross‑functional discussions to share updates on open cases, deadlines, and employee impact.
  • Contribute to continuous improvement by identifying process efficiencies, documentation needs, and opportunities to enhance the employee experience in an agile and innovative way.
